Sentencing Delayed in Illegal Asbestos Removal Case

February 21st, 2008 · No Comments

Sentencing in the case of a former Cayuga County employee charged in connection with the illegal removal of an asbestos-containing boiler was delayed this week. John M. Chick, 61, pleaded guilty in January to conspiracy to violate the federal Clean Air Act. He faces up to 5 years in prison and a $250,000 fine.

The sentencing has been rescheduled for March 6.
